Python Pandas 数据索引高级技巧精解

2024-12-30 20:06:06   小编

Python Pandas 数据索引高级技巧精解

在数据处理和分析中,Python 的 Pandas 库是一个强大的工具,而掌握其数据索引的高级技巧更是能让我们的工作效率大幅提升。

多级索引是 Pandas 中一个非常有用的特性。通过创建多级索引,我们可以更灵活地组织和访问数据。例如,对于具有多个层次分类的数据,如按年份和季度划分的销售数据,多级索引能清晰地展现数据结构,使我们能够轻松地进行分组、聚合等操作。

布尔索引在筛选数据时发挥着重要作用。通过设定条件表达式,我们可以快速准确地获取符合特定条件的数据子集。这在处理大规模数据时,能够帮助我们聚焦于关键信息,提高数据分析的针对性。

另外,索引函数如 loc 和 iloc 也有着独特的应用场景。loc 基于标签进行索引,而 iloc 则基于整数位置进行索引。在实际操作中,我们需要根据具体的需求选择合适的索引函数,以确保准确地获取所需的数据。

还值得一提的是,基于时间序列的索引。当处理时间相关的数据时,Pandas 提供了丰富的功能来进行基于时间的索引和操作。这使得我们能够方便地对时间序列数据进行分析,如按月份、季度或年份进行数据汇总。

在实际应用中,巧妙地结合这些数据索引的高级技巧,可以让我们更高效地处理和分析复杂的数据结构。例如,在金融数据分析中,通过多级索引和布尔索引,可以快速筛选出特定时间段内特定股票的交易数据,并进行深入的分析。

深入理解和熟练运用 Python Pandas 的数据索引高级技巧,不仅能提升我们的数据处理能力,还能为更复杂的数据分析和挖掘任务奠定坚实的基础,帮助我们从海量数据中快速提取有价值的信息,为决策提供有力支持。

TAGS: Python 编程 Python 数据处理 pandas 索引 高级技巧应用

欢迎使用万千站长工具!

Welcome to www.zzTool.com